Evolved Programmable Network (EPN)
The EPN is the programmable, physical and virtual network infrastructure that includes Compute, Network and Storage. This layer spans the customer premise through the wide area network and into the data center where the services reside. Part of the EPN designed specifically for data center is the Application Centric infrastructure (ACI).
ACI extends centralized automation and policy-focused application profiles into the data center domain. It improves software flexibility with hardware performance and scalability across an open, multivendor ecosystem of physical and virtual infrastructure elements.
With Cisco ACI you can:
Automate provisioning and resource management with an application-focused policy model
Centralize visibility with real-time application health monitoring
Improve flexibility for development and operations teams with open software and ecosystem partner integration
Scale performance and multi-tenancy in hardware
